Abstract
Description
- Specifically, though not exclusively, the invention is usefully applied to gas burners of a type comprising a nozzle from which combustible gas issues; the gas is then mixed with a portion of combustion air in a mixer tube or Venturi tube, above which a burner ring is provided, horizontally arranged in one or more rings.
- In the commonest prior art applications, the mixer tube, also known as a Venturi tube, is located vertically above the nozzle from which the gas issues. This tube, however, is inevitably prone to being directly hit by particles of dirt which can seriously compromise its functionality and efficiency.
- An attempt to solve this problem has been made by designing dogleg-shaped burners in which the mixer tube and therefore the nozzle are arranged upstream of a 90° elbow in the vertical tract of the tube taking the mixture of air and gas to the gas ring.
- This solution, however, has the drawback that on removal of the gas ring the nozzle is not visible and cannot be inspected simply and safely from above.
- A further drawback is that residues of dirt might collect in the elbow, a difficult place to reach and therefore to clean.
- The main aim of the present invention is to obviate the limitations and drawbacks inherent in the prior art.
- An advantage of the invention is that the nozzle is very easily inspected and cleaned from the outside when the gas ring is removed.
- These aims and advantages and others besides are all attained by the invention as it is characterised in the appended claims.
- Further characteristics and advantages of the present invention will better emerge from the detailed description that follows of a preferred but non-exclusive embodiment of the invention, illustrated purely by way of nonlimiting example in the accompanying figure of the drawing, in which: figure 1 is a schematic section made according to a plane containing the axis of the mixer tube.
- With reference to figure 1, 1 denotes a nozzle from which combustible gas issues, being part of a gas burner for food cooking apparatus, especially for cooking foodstuffs on an open flame.
- The burner, of the atmospheric type, apart from the nozzle 1 comprises an injector or mixer tube, or Venturi
tube 2, made up of a convergingportion 20, agulley 21 and a divergingportion 22, in which the gas exiting from the nozzle 1 is mixed with a portion of combustion air, and agas ring 3 provided with holes for flames, arranged in one or more horizontal rings. - The special quality of the burner is that the
mixer tube 2 has an inclined axis with respect to the vertical of an angle α. - The entity of the inclination is such that the vertical projection of none of the internal sections of the
mixer tube 2 comprised between the outlet mouth of the divergingportion 22 and thegulley 21 intercepts the nozzle 1. - The
mixer tube 2 has a straight axis and is coupled coaxially in aseating 4 which is coaxial to the nozzle 1. - This means that once the
gas ring 3 is removed the nozzle 1 is perfectly visible from outside and can be inspected. At the same time the nozzle 1 is protected from thefall of dirt coming from the exit section of the divergingportion 22 of themixer tube 2 since, thanks to the inclination of themixer tube 2, the nozzle 1 cannot be directly hit.
Claims (3)
- A gas burner for open-fire food cooking apparatus, comprising a nozzle (1) from which combustible gas issues, a mixer tube (2) composed of a converging portion (20), a gulley (21) and a diverging portion (22), in which the gas issuing from the nozzle (1) is mixed with a portion of combustion air; also comprising a gas ring provided with flame holes, characterised in that an axis of the mixer tube (2) is inclined with respect to a vertical.
- The gas burner of claim 1, characterised in that the inclined axis of the mixer tube (2) is such that a vertical projection of no section comprised between an exit mouth of the diverging portion (22) and the gulley (21) intercepts the nozzle (1).
- The gas burner of claim 1 or 2, characterised in that the mixer tube (2) has a straight axis and is coupled coaxially in a seating (4) and is also coaxial with the nozzle (1).
